WHITEWATER, Wis.- At the end of the first day of competition at the WIAC Outdoor Track and Field Championships (presented by Culver's), the UW-Oshkosh men's track and field team sits in fourth with 27 points and the women's team sits in seventh with seven points.

Track Event Results

In the men's 3,000-meter steeplechase, sophomore Jake Krause ran a 9:14.65 for third place, which grabbed him an All-WIAC Honorable Mention nod.

Field Event Results

Senior Eli Tranel earned All-WIAC First Team in the men's pole vault with a best height of 16' 2.75" (4.95m). Sophomore Zach Zirgibel vaulted 14' 11" (4.55m) for All-WIAC Honorable Mention honors.

Multi Event Results

The women's heptathlon athletes competed in four of the seven events on Friday. Senior Mikayla Jackson and sophomore Megan Hunt sit in seventh and eighth with 2,570 and 2,531 points, respectively.

Freshman Charlie Nolan leads all athletes in the men's decathlon after Friday, with 3,727 points in five events and an event win in the high jump at 6' 6.25" (1.99m). Junior RJ Bosshart sits third with 3,608 points. He won the 100-meter dash in 10.68 seconds.
